Key fobs

Key fobs have become increasingly common in both business and homes. They are less hassle to manage than physical keys and they are able to be linked to security systems. They also provide a higher degree of control for users, as they can be disabled if they are lost or stolen. They are also much more durable than traditional keys and resist rusting and corrosion.

In contrast to traditional keys, they utilize a tiny radio transmitter to communicate with the vehicle. When the key is activated, it sends a signal back to the vehicle, which enables it to start the engine and then open the doors. This is why it's important to keep track of your key fob and not to lose it.

If you are looking to buy a new keyfob, it is best to purchase from a reputable dealer. It should be able transmit a strong and compatible signal to your vehicle. It is important to remember that not all keyfobs created with the same functions and are not all created equal.

To prevent car theft Car manufacturers usually include a certain amount of security. However these systems aren't infallible and there have been instances of thieves using tools to gain access to vehicles.

The majority of key fobs have tiny watch batteries that is commonly used in many household items. It is easy to locate these batteries at many stores, including pharmacies and home improvement stores. They typically last for just a few years, however they aren't indestructible and eventually fail.

If your key fob suddenly stops functioning it could indicate that you need to replace the battery. However, it is not always easy to tell whether this is the case, so it is an excellent idea to consult with an expert.

A new key fob is typically programmed by a dealer. The dealership has special diagnostic equipment that can be used to programme the chip in the new key. However, it is also possible for a locksmith this as well.

Keys

There are a variety of different kinds of car keys that are available. Some are more secure than others, however all must be programmed in order to function with your vehicle. It is possible to program your new key at home if you have the proper tools. However, you might need to consult your owner's manual or a professional mechanic for specific instructions on how to program it.

Some manufacturers offer replacement keys from dealers that are programmed to your vehicle. These keys are more expensive than a regular key, however they offer additional protection against theft. Additionally, they are easily accessible at a local dealer or through an online distributor.

In the 1990s, most manufacturers started using chip-integrated keys to protect against theft. These chips are located in the heads of the keys and transmit signals when the key is inserted into the ignition. If the signal matches with a code stored in the car's computer the engine will begin. The car won't start when the signal does not match a code that is stored in the computer.

You can also get transponder keys that have a rolling code that changes its signal each time it is used. They are more difficult to duplicate and are therefore an effective tool to prevent theft. You can buy them at most hardware stores or locksmiths.
